How to Launch Your Own DAO

In recent years, Decentralized Autonomous Organizations (DAOs) have emerged as a revolutionary way to govern communities and manage projects in a blockchain-based ecosystem. If you’re considering launching your own DAO, you’re tapping into a growing trend that allows for democratic decision-making and streamlined management. In this article, we will guide you through the essential steps to launch your own DAO successfully.

1. Define Your Purpose and Goals

Before diving into the technical aspects, it’s crucial to clearly define the purpose of your DAO. Ask yourself: What problem does it solve? What are its primary goals? Your DAO can focus on various areas, including charity, investment, or community governance. A well-defined mission will attract like-minded members to join your organization.

2. Choose the Right Blockchain Platform

DAOs operate on blockchain technology, so selecting the right platform is essential. Popular options include Ethereum, Binance Smart Chain, and Polkadot. Each offers varying levels of scalability, transaction fees, and smart contract capabilities. Research each option and choose one that aligns with your DAO’s goals and technical requirements.

3. Establish Governance Structure

DAOs are built on consensus, so it’s important to design a governance structure that promotes fairness and transparency. Determine how voting will occur, what decisions require consensus, and how members can propose changes. Common governance models include token-based voting and reputation systems, allowing members to have a say proportional to their stake or contributions.

4. Create Smart Contracts

Smart contracts are the backbone of any DAO. They automate processes and enforce rules without the need for intermediaries. If you’re not a developer, consider hiring one or using DAO frameworks such as Aragon or DAOstack, which provide templates for creating governance structures and token distribution mechanisms.

5. Tokenomics Design

Tokens play a crucial role in your DAO, serving as both a governance mechanism and a means of financial exchange. Decide how tokens will be distributed among members, whether through initial distribution, airdrops, or community rewards. This decision will significantly impact member engagement and the success of the DAO.

6. Build Your Community

A successful DAO relies on a vibrant community. Use social media platforms, forums, and platforms like Discord or Telegram to build a community around your DAO. Engage with potential members, share your vision, and provide regular updates on progress. Consider hosting events, webinars, or forums to foster open communication and idea sharing.

7. Launch Your DAO

Once you have set up your governance structure, smart contracts, tokenomics, and community, it’s time to launch your DAO. Make sure to conduct audits on your smart contracts to ensure security and trustworthiness. After launch, monitor community engagement and governance effectiveness, adjusting as necessary based on feedback and participation.

8. Continuously Improve and Adapt

Launching a DAO is just the beginning. Actively seek feedback from your community and be willing to iterate on governance structures and processes. Regularly review your objectives and adjust strategies to keep the community engaged and aligned with your mission.
